Handover: Chunkview diff viewer

For new folks: Chunkview renders diffs for files too large for the standard viewer in Forgeline. It streams hunks from the diff worker instead of loading whole files, so memory stays flat. Known issues: syntax highlighting is disabled above the size ceiling, and binary detection is heuristic. Don't touch the hunk pagination logic without running the load tests in the perf folder. The worker and frontend both read the settings below.

config for kahag-tafop:
WENWYN_PIN=7412
WENWYN_TENANT=fenion
WENWYN_METRICS_HOST=metrics.wenwyn.zemvarnet.local
WENWYN_SEAL=seal_cafee3b9
WENWYN_STANDBY_TEAM=praox

## Account Recovery: Monthly Partitioned Tables

The Quillbase accounts database partitions user records by calendar month, so recovery lookups must target the partition matching the account's creation date. New team members often query the parent table directly, which times out; always filter on created_month first. After locating the record, restore access flags, rebuild the session index for that partition only, and log the action in the Harrowfield audit channel. To complete the final unlock step, enter the recovery passphrase given below.

recovery phrase for fahof-fawip: casael-fenael-wenix

// Queue-depth autoscaler for the Fernbrook ingest tier.
// Scales workers on sustained depth, not instantaneous spikes.
// Security note: scale-up is capped to bound blast radius if
// an attacker floods the queue; scale-down is rate-limited to
// prevent oscillation-based denial of service. Changes to any
// constant below require sign-off from the platform review
// board. The constants are defined as follows.

constants for kaduf-hadup:
QUOTAS = {
    "zorath": 2,
    "ralael": 5,
}

09:41 — Vantreuse cut traffic to the green billing worker pool after plugin hooks fired twice during the swap. Plugin authors: your handlers must stay idempotent, since both pools briefly process events during cutover. Oslin drained blue, reconciled ledgers, and confirmed no duplicate charges. The rolled-back build is identified below.

session token of yahap-fafop = htk9_f6aa94135